India has laws and regulations aimed at protecting individuals from cybercrimes, including the Information Technology Act, 2000, and the Indian Penal Code. However, the enforcement of these laws in the context of viral content like Indian Saxy MMS poses significant challenges.
In India, there are laws and regulations in place to address the issue of explicit content. The Information Technology Act, 2000, and the Indian Penal Code (IPC) have provisions that prohibit the creation, distribution, and possession of explicit content.

Social media and content-sharing platforms have a responsibility to implement robust mechanisms for reporting and removing non-consensual content. They also play a critical role in educating users about best practices for digital safety.
